Ezras Cholim: How it Began

In 2002, our founders Yecheskel Friedman and Elchonon Gross met and became friends and Torah learning partners.

Yecheskel became seriously ill in 2008. Yecheskel felt like he was confined to his “4 walls,” as he called it, while he recovered through the next few years. It was during these dark times for him and those around him, that the idea of Ezras Cholim was born. 

2015

Ezras Cholim Begins

No One Should Feel Alone

Ezras Cholim of Arizona was started in 2015 by a group of dedicated volunteers to serve the needs of people facing illness in the Greater Phoenix Jewish community.

2016

Our First Location

Beth Gavriel Community Center

Ezras Cholim began renting a space at a community synagogue building in Phoenix. This allowed us to expand our opportunities to help the community as we now had a location to organize our efforts.

2017

Tomchei Shabbos

 Shabbat Necessities for the Poor

 Ezras Cholim was asked to operate a Sabbath pantry aiding the sick and needy in their difficult times to enjoy the Sabbath and Jewish Holidays, Tomchei Shabbos of Arizona (“Support of the Sabbath”).

2018

Arizona Kosher Pantry

Expanding on Tomchei Shabbos


Ezras Cholim  launched the Arizona Kosher Food Pantry, giving us the opportunity to aid the needy on a daily basis at our location. The Kosher Food Pantry is a part of a national food-pantry network called Feeding America.

2019

Arizona Kosher Pantry

More Services Needed More Space

Arizona Kosher Pantry Home

Ezras Cholim, Tomchei Shabbos and the Arizona Kosher Pantry moved to a new location.

We saw it as an opportunity to grow as the location has 2 buildings, effectively doubling the size from our old location.
